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Contribute to GitLab
Sign in
Toggle navigation
M
my-yaf-project
Project
Project
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
chenchuanwen
my-yaf-project
Commits
f263cd0b
Commit
f263cd0b
authored
Feb 11, 2019
by
chenchuanwen
Browse files
Options
Browse Files
Download
Plain Diff
Merge branch 'master_dev' of
http://git.shenbd.com/api-project-dev/api.shenbd.com
parents
e01c8b46
0a3d8876
Show wh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
32 additions
and
0 deletions
+32
-0
RefundService.php
application/models/Business/Order/RefundService.php
+3
-0
RefundReturn.php
application/models/DAO/Order/RefundReturn.php
+29
-0
No files found.
application/models/Business/Order/RefundService.php
View file @
f263cd0b
...
...
@@ -168,6 +168,9 @@ class RefundServiceModel extends \Business\AbstractModel
}
}
$refundUpdate
=
array
(
'gmt_update'
=>
TIMESTAMP
,
'refund_state'
=>
3
);
if
(
$refund
[
'is_suc_refund'
]
!=
ApiConst
::
refundSuccess
){
$refundUpdate
[
'refund_state'
]
=
ApiConst
::
refundStateProccess
;
}
$res
=
$refundReturnDao
->
update
(
array
(
'refund_id'
=>
$refund
[
'refund_id'
]),
$refundUpdate
);
if
(
!
$res
)
{
ErrorModel
::
throwException
(
CodeConfigModel
::
refundWriteError
);
...
...
application/models/DAO/Order/RefundReturn.php
View file @
f263cd0b
...
...
@@ -212,8 +212,37 @@ class RefundReturnModel extends \DAO\AbstractModel
public
function
getStatusExtent
(
$returnRefund
,
$isSeller
=
false
)
{
// // if($returnRefund['refundState']!=ApiConst::refundCompleted){
// if ($returnRefund['sellerState'] == ApiConst::refundSellerAgree) {
// if ($returnRefund['refundState'] == ApiConst::refundCompleted) {
// return OrderConst::complete;
// }
// if ($returnRefund['refundType'] == ApiConst::refundTypeMoney) {
// return OrderConst::sellerAgree;
// }
// if ($returnRefund['refundType'] == ApiConst::refundTypeGoods) {
// if ($returnRefund['isSucRefund'] == ApiConst::refundSuccess) {
// return OrderConst::alreadyReufndMoney;
// }
// if ($returnRefund['goodsState'] == ApiConst::goodsStateUnRecieve) {
// return OrderConst::goodsStateUnRecieve;
// }
// if ($returnRefund['goodsState'] == ApiConst::goodsStateRecieved) {
// return OrderConst::goodsStateRecieved;
// }
// if ($returnRefund['returnType'] == ApiConst::returnTypeNotReturn) {
// return OrderConst::sellerAgreeReturn;
// }
// if ($returnRefund['returnType'] == ApiConst::returnTypeMustReturn) {
// return OrderConst::waitSellerRecieve;
// }
// }
// }
// if($returnRefund['refundState']!=ApiConst::refundCompleted){
if
(
$returnRefund
[
'sellerState'
]
==
ApiConst
::
refundSellerAgree
)
{
if
(
$returnRefund
[
'refundState'
]
==
ApiConst
::
refundCompleted
)
{
return
OrderConst
::
complete
;
}
if
(
$returnRefund
[
'isSucRefund'
]
==
ApiConst
::
refundSuccess
)
{
return
OrderConst
::
alreadyReufndMoney
;
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ment